YOUR ROLE:

Weekend Supervisor is a healthcare professional who leads and directs nurses, staff and patients. They manage registered nurses, certified nursing assistants and licensed practical nurses, as well as medical administrative personnel.

  1. Evaluating nurse and medical staff performance
  2. Maintaining and restoring the health of their patients
  3. Managing daily treatment schedules
  4. Enforcing health and safety regulations
  5. Solving staffing issues and shortages
  6. Evaluating and adjusting treatment plans based on patient condition
  7. Ensuring their unit meets federal, state and company guidelines
  8. Completing admission and discharge forms
  9. Delivering hands-on care and medication administration as needed
  10. Communicating procedural issues with the Director of Nursing and working to correct them
  11. Acting as a liaison between patients' families, healthcare staff, & treating physicians
  12. Maintaining accurate accounting records

 

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Demonstrates ability to apply knowledge of a broad range of nursing experience, to be able to direct and assess the quality of care being provided to the residents and patients
  • Demonstrates the ability to work alongside and mentor/assist staff as needed in accordance with facility policies
  • Demonstrates the ability to assess the individual needs of the residents and assist in creating a care plan that addresses the needs and goals of each resident.
  • Demonstrates the ability to communicate the care plan to all care providers and staff to ensure effectiveness of the plan.
  • Reviews, re-evaluates and adjusts residents care plans as needed.
  • Participates in the completion of the MDS and quarterly assessments as part of the assessment of needs
  • Demonstrates the ability to take data documented and assessments obtained to make nursing diagnoses.
  • Demonstrates the ability to maintain a working relationship and communications with other departments, medical providers, vendors, family members, visitors and other staff.
  • Utilizing all resources to ensure proper care and highest positive impact to residents’ quality of life
  • Makes rounds on each resident as assigned, multiple times per day.
  • Ensures each plan of care for each resident is followed
  • Participates in the QAPI (Quality Assurance and Performance Improvement) program and is able to apply process to daily work and systems of the unit.
  • Participates and attends meetings as directed by the DON.
  • Ensures compliance of staff with policies and procedures
  • Assists with in-servicing of staff as needed
  • Provides professional guidance and knowledge to the Charge Nurse and CNA’s
  • Fill in for the charge nurse in the event of staffing issues
  • Monitors systems of the unit to ensure quality of like for residents. These systems include: restraints, psychotropic use, infection control, medication management, documentation, care plan compliance
  • Demonstrates the accountability of preparing and staying in compliance with all state and federal guidelines and working to make corrections as needed or as directed.
  • Participates in the plan of correction
  • Follows published guidance from the CDC and Department of Public Health regarding the current public health emergency
  • Overall organization of the assigned unit including, but not limited to, the coordination and completion of the following:
  • Lab work coordination (routine, monthly, annuals, stats)
  • Intake and Output coordination
  • Physician appointment coordination including scheduling of appointment and transportation
  • Ensure accurate documentation in accordance with state and federal regulation
  • Manage and assist with unit staff break period when needed
  • Monitor medication administration time to remain in a compliance time frame
  • Ensure the completion of all assessments
  • Completion of admissions/readmissions
  • Audit MAR, TAR, narcotic book signatures, CNA flow sheet, restorative sheets, I&O, weights, monthly summaries
  • Assist with maintaining accuracy of CNA assignments (shower list, feed list, assignment list)
  • Ensure organization of medication rooms
  • Reportable events completion and investigation follow-up
  • Medication error investigation and reports
  • Care rounds and care competencies
  • Medical rounds with Physicians, maintain Physicians; visits
  • Chart audits and reviews to ensure compliance with policy and procedure, state and federal regulation
  • Effective communication with DON/ADON/ADMIN/MED DIRECTOR
  • Assist charge nurse in the completion of all scheduled/assigned duties of the unit (i.e. MD orders, appointments, fielding phone calls, documentation, treatments, medication administration, IV administration, etc.)
  • All other duties as assigned
